Abstract
GBAS includes reference receivers, processing module, and communication device. Processing module checks GNSS satellite measurements to determine proximity of GNSS satellite measurement's IPP to IGPs derived from SBAS geostationary satellites. Processing module determines that GNSS satellite measurement is safe for mitigation using overbounded Vertical Ionosphere Gradient standard deviation sigma-vig (σvig) when IGPs possess acceptable GIVE values. Processing module determines whether number of GNSS satellite measurements determined safe for mitigation using σvig are able to produce VPL that meets VAL required for precision approach. Communication device communicates overbounded σvig along with differential corrections and indication of which GNSS satellite measurements that are safe for mitigation using at least one overbounded σvig are able to produce VPL that meets VAL required for precision approach to GNSS receiver when number of GNSS satellite measurements determined safe for mitigation using overbounded σvig are able to produce VPL that meets VAL required for precision approach.
